Ways families typically pay
- Private pay (savings, income, home equity)
- Long-term care insurance
- VA Aid & Attendance for eligible veterans and surviving spouses
- Medicaid home- and community-based services (HCBS) waivers, where eligible. Rules vary by state
Medicare generally does not cover long-term custodial care. State-specific Medicaid waiver guides are coming soon.

Salt Lake City has an estimated population of 208,007. About 26,103 residents (13%) are age 65 or older. Salt Lake City is located in Salt Lake County, Utah. The median household income is $75,090. Our directory currently lists 16 licensed nursing homes providers in Salt Lake City. Estimated median cost in Salt Lake City is $8,924 per month, compared with $8,669 per month statewide in Utah.
